The potential difference between the terminals of a cells is found to be 3 volts when it is connected to a resistance equal to its internal resistance. The e.m.f. of the cell is :–

A

3V

B

6V

C

1.5V

D

4.5V

Text Solution

Verified by Experts

The correct Answer is:
B
